Receptionist – Join the Team at Pillar Hall 

Join the team at Pillar Hall, an exceptional restaurant & events venue located within the iconic Olympia in West London.

We are looking for an experienced, confident and personable Receptionist to join our Front of House team. Start date: September 2026.

Located within the stunning Grade II listed Pillar Hall, our restaurant Idalia celebrates exceptional British produce, delivered with outstanding service and attention to detail.

The ideal candidate will have a warm and professional approach, excellent communication skills and a genuine passion for hospitality. As one of the first points of contact for our guests, you will play an important role in creating an exceptional experience from the moment they arrive.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ide a warm, professional and friendly welcome to all guests.
  • Manage reservations, guest enquiries and table allocations efficiently.
  • Answer telephone calls and respond to enquiries in a professional and timely manner.
  • Manage bookings and guest information using OpenTable.
  • Work closely with the restaurant and management teams to ensure a smooth guest journey.
  • Maintain excellent knowledge of the restaurant, menus, events and services.
  • Assist with special requests and ensure important guest information is communicated to the relevant teams.
  • Handle guest enquiries and feedback professionally and effectively.
  • Maintain a polished, organised and welcoming reception area.
  • Support the Front of House team during busy service periods when required.
  • Deliver consistently high standards of hospitality and guest service.

Requirements

  • At least 1 year of experience as a Receptionist or in a similar Front of House role within a restaurant or hospitality environment.
  • Excellent communication skills and professional telephone manner.
  • Warm, confident and professional personality.
  • Polished appearance and excellent attention to detail.
  • Highly motivated, proactive and enthusiastic approach.
  • Strong organisational, multitasking and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to remain calm and organised in a busy hospitality environment.
  • Ability to work effectively as part of a Front of House team.
  • A genuine guest-focused approach and passion for delivering exceptional hospitality.
  • Experience with OpenTable is an advantage, but not essential.
  • Must have the legal right to work in the UK.

The Role

  • £16.50 per hour.
  • 40-hour contract.
  • Monday to Sunday operation.

What We Offer

  • Opportunities for career growth, with internal training and succession plans supporting progression within the business.
  • 28–30 days’ holiday per year, increasing with length of service.
  • Uniform provided.
  • Meal on duty.
  • Employee reward programmes and long-service awards.
  • A fun, professional and dynamic working environment.
  • The opportunity to develop your career within an exciting and growing hospitality group.
  • The opportunity to work in one of West London’s most iconic venues.
